
Houston Outlaws add official cosplayer to team
Houston Outlaws have announced a new member of the Outlaws organization. But rather than inviting a new professional Overwatch player, the team has introduced an official cosplayer.
Twitter user JTBass3, known by her handle ‘Lucy in Disguise’, was given the opportunity after appearing at fan-organised watch parties in cosplay as D.Va in the Houston Outlaws skin.
Before formally joining Houston, Lucy made a name for herself within the team’s fan base as one of the cofounders of a watch party group known as OutlawsFansATX. The group would organise events for fans of the Outlaws to gather in public, enjoy watching Overwatch League matches together, and socialise.
Not only did Lucy arrange these events, she would also turn up in her iconic D.Va cosplay. Through her and the hard work of a few volunteers, OutlawsFansATX became a large community that garnered the attention of the team they supported. The Outlaws reached out to Lucy, and asked that she support the team on a more official level.
Lucy attended the OWL finals weekend as a guest of the Outlaws in a new cosplay, this time as support hero Brigitte. Like her D.Va costume, Brigitte also wore the Outlaws team colours. The details of the contract between Lucy, OutlawsFansATX and the Houston Outlaws have not been disclosed, but OutlawsFansATX also advertise as an official support group.
OutlawsFans is not the only group to work with OWL teams on an official basis. The ChaosCrew also started as a group of dedicated volunteers that grew to work alongside Florida Mayhem management. The ChaosCrew organise events for fans such as watch and gaming parties. Shortly before the Overwatch League finals, ChaosCrew hosted the Mayhem players in Florida for a series of meetings with fans.
